Output e59ddd75524965c99d128483670233bc878205dd6e653993dc574aaebd50ee21:75

value
51740
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 f60d1d862791f2eb4002ad68e301f3e7598507c7ec133e4aa0c70d39f068112d
address
bc1p7cx3mp38j8ewksqz445wxq0nuavc2p78asfnuj4qcuxnnurgzykstswfva
transaction
e59ddd75524965c99d128483670233bc878205dd6e653993dc574aaebd50ee21
spent
true